Grounds Construction Inc. was formed in September of 1985. Our objective was to give our customers the personal attention that seemed to be lacking in the construction industry.

Ed Grounds grew up in a construction family. Early on, he helped his grandfather build churches in East Texas. As he grew older, he then began working for his father, building custom homes followed by numerous apartment projects ranging from 250 to 350 units. Prior to entering the building trade full time with his dad, Ed worked in road construction for N.R. Williams and Sons for five years doing all types of dirt work, base, and asphalt.

Ed moved to the Austin area in 1979. He was employed at Ausland Construction from 1980 until 1985. While employed at Ausland Construction, Ed was superintendent on commercial projects in and around the Austin area. These projects included several medical clinics, funeral homes, restaurants, as well as the State Board of Plumbers Building.

Grounds Construction incorporated in 1995 and moved to its current location of 6623 Shirley Avenue in 1998. Grounds Construction Inc. has 8 employees, 3 of which are superintendents. Dan Broadhead, Jeffrey Lundin, and Chris Wright have combined experience in access of 75 years in all types of construction. Examples of experience include commercial construction, ground-up structures, tenant finish-outs in commercial spaces, residential construction and remodel, construction of log cabins, concrete tilt wall, and metal buildings, just to name a few.

The administrative staff of GCI is comprised of the General Manager, Mike Landry. Mike came to GCI in 2000 from Lake Travis ISD where he was employed for 18 years. Mike worked as the maintenance director for 11 of those 18 years, and responsibilities included managing a 1.6 million dollar budget, managing the school's custodial, maintenance and grounds departments, energy management, and construction projects. Mike maintains the office, accounts payable and receivable, and works on helping with scheduling of jobs and providing equipment and material to the jobsites.

Lastly, in 2006, GCI implemented an in-house crew that can supply your small job needs as well. Elias Zamorron and his crew can provide drywall repairs and complete painting of rooms and spaces as well as replacement of ceiling tiles and other routine maintenance items.
